Suzuki E-Vitara is the Suzuki’s addition to the EV vehicles that are currently available in the Indian Market. The car has been in quite some commotion due to the state of the art features as well as the performance specs that it has.
But beyond all that the vehicle is currently being talked about because its unofficial bookings have been started across the nation. Customers who intend to buy the first electric vehicle can put down their names for a token amount Rs 25,000.
The Vehicle would be officially launched in March 2025. Customers would be able to book their vehicles through Suzuki’s Nexa Outlets.
Suzuki E-Vitara Range
Suzuki has managed to give the E Vitara a 500 km range. Beyond that Suzuki has tested the vehicle in 60 degree heat as well as – 30 degree winters to ensure that range is not lost due to temperature issues. The car would have 6 airbags as standard keeping the advanced safety protocols in in perspective. Suzuki has further taken car of the safety features by adding an extra airbag for the knee area of the front passengers. Beyond that the car would have Level tow ADAS safety protocol to help the vehicle receive high safety rating. While Suzuki has not revealed the prices, the expected pricing of the car could be around 21 lakh Rs to around 30 lakh Rs. Beyond that Suzuki has shared plans about how they would be manufacturing the vehicles in India and exporting them world over.
E-Vitara Interior Specs
The new vehicle would have a Twin Deck floating console, seamless integrated display along with a rotary shift dial for choosing between 3 driving modes such as ECO, Normal and Sport. better control of all your drives. Beyond that the car would have a sound system that has been derived from Harman Kardon, along with ventilated seats up front. Suzuki has taken care of all functionalities that drivers would need and hence the car would have 10 way powered driver seats.
The car has been developed using Suzuki’s new Heartect-e platform that would provide the vehicle with unmatched strength, leading to a 5 star rating.
The car would be powered by the same 49 as well as a61 kwh battery pack as revealed by us earlier with a e axle at the rear for AWD capabilities. Beyond that because the car adhered to ADAS level two protocols the car would have features like autonomous emergency braking, lane keep assist, Adaptive cruise control etc.
Specifications Of The Car

As per the revealed chart the car would be made available with two battery packs a 49 KWH option as well as a 61 KWH option. The 49KWH 2Wd version would be powered by a motor with 105.5 KW output. Beyond that the 61 KWH battery pack would be made available with a 2wd as well as a 4wd version in the European market. The 2 WD version would be powered by a 128KW output motor, while the 4wd version that has been released in Europe would have a 128 KW as well as a 48 KW motor working in Tandem- The total output of the 4WD version would be 135kW. The maximum Torque of the 2WD version with both the battery packs would be around 192 nm, the power output of the vehicles would be around 185ps.
